Battle Princess Madelyn has been delayed on Nintendo Switch and PS4, as announced by publisher Hound Picked Games, earlier today in a press release. The PC and Xbox One versions will continue to launch tomorrow.

The title that is famed for being co-developed by a seven-year-old and also smashing its Kickstarter goal was due to be launching onto PC, Xbox One, PS4, and Nintendo Switch tomorrow. Following that, 2019 would see it arrive onto the PS Vita and Wii U. However, Battle Princess Madelyn will only be heading to Xbox One and PC tomorrow, with the Nintendo Switch and PS4 versions arriving a week later.

No official date has been given for the release of these platforms, however, the statement reads,

"This is to aid and assist gamers from feedback received, along with implementation of a patch to make the game even more brilliant!"

This isn't the first time Battle Princess Madelyn has been delayed as it was due to arrive earlier this year. It also has an arcade mode present in the game, and earlier this week I ran a documentary on the game that looked into the development and how the game came to be.
